Habitat Comparison
Wandering Whistling-duck
Tropical freshwater marshes, flooded grasslands, swamps, and lake margins from the Philippines and Indonesia through Papua New Guinea to northern and eastern Australia. Nomadic following wet season flooding.
Fulvous Whistling-duck
Freshwater marshes, rice paddies, flooded fields, shallow lakes, and river margins across warm tropical and subtropical regions of the Americas, Africa, and South Asia. Highly nomadic, following rains.
Song & Call Comparison
Wandering Whistling-duck
A soft whistle 'whi-whi-whi' in flight. Less vocal than other whistling-ducks; flocks tend to be quieter. Given at dawn and dusk during flight to roosting or feeding areas.
Fulvous Whistling-duck
A soft, rhythmic 'ka-WHEE-00' whistle. Flocks give continuous soft whistling sounds during flight over tropical wetlands. Also gives shorter 'kee' contact notes.

How to Tell Them Apart
Wandering Whistling-duck
Rich chestnut-brown head and neck; dark brown back. Flanks rufous with pale buff streaks and dark spots. Belly blackish. Long, dark pinkish legs. Upright posture typical of whistling-ducks. Sexes similar.
Fulvous Whistling-duck
Warm fulvous-buff underparts with creamy white flank stripes. Upperparts dark brown with pale buff feather edges. Dark brown stripe down back of neck. Long bluish-gray legs. Sexes identical.
About These Birds
Wandering Whistling-duck
流苏树鸭分布于东南亚至澳大利亚北部的热带地区,包括印度尼西亚、菲律宾和新几内亚。以翼上具浅色流苏状羽毛为特征。体羽褐色,具栗褐色和白色斑纹。栖息于热带淡水湖泊和沼泽,以水生植物和无脊椎动物为食,常在水中觅食,也在树洞中营巢。
Fulvous Whistling-duck
茶色树鸭是分布最广的树鸭,见于美洲、非洲和亚洲南部的热带和亚热带地区。体型中等,体羽棕褐色,背部具浅色羽缘,腰部白色,在飞行时明显可见。常在稻田、湿地和草地觅食,以草籽、水生植物和昆虫为食。有时结大群夜间觅食于农田。
